Firefox

A Puppet module for installing Firefox. There is limited support for configuring per-user settings.

Most desktop operating systems are supported (or rather "should work"). This includes Fedora, Ubuntu, Debian, FreeBSD and Windows.

Module usage

To install Firefox and do nothing else:

class { '::firefox':
  manage_config => false,
}

To ensure that a certain locale is installed (only required on Ubuntu/Debian):

::firefox::locale { 'finnish':
  id => 'fi',
}

To set Firefox home page for system user 'john':

::firefox::profile { 'john':
  homepage => 'http://duckduckgo.com',
}

For details see init.pp, locale.pp and profile.pp.
